adidas has introduced its first 3D-printed basketball sneaker, the BB.01, marking a major milestone in footwear manufacturing and innovation. The sneaker, which debuted in March 2024, showcases the company’s efforts to leverage additive manufacturing for performance and customization. This development is significant for athletes, consumers, and the footwear industry as a whole.
The BB.01 is the first basketball shoe from adidas produced entirely through 3D printing, utilizing a proprietary process that allows for precise customization of fit and support. According to adidas, the sneaker features a lightweight, durable design with a focus on enhancing athletic performance. The company stated that the shoe’s midsole and upper are created using a new additive manufacturing technique, which reduces waste and allows for complex geometries impossible with traditional manufacturing.
adidas confirmed that the BB.01 was developed in collaboration with athletes and design teams to optimize comfort, responsiveness, and stability on the court. The sneaker is currently in limited release, primarily for testing and athlete feedback, with plans for broader availability in the future. The company also emphasized that this technology could eventually enable on-demand manufacturing tailored to individual athletes’ needs.

Previous Advances in 3D Printing for Footwear
adidas has been experimenting with 3D printing technology for several years, including prototypes and limited releases. In 2017, the company introduced the Futurecraft 3D-printed midsole, which showcased the potential for customization and rapid prototyping. Since then, other brands have also explored additive manufacturing, but adidas’s recent launch of the BB.01 marks the first time a major athletic brand has produced a full basketball sneaker using this technology. The move aligns with broader industry trends toward sustainability, customization, and innovative manufacturing methods.

Details on Production Scale and Consumer Availability
It is not yet clear how broadly adidas plans to produce and distribute the BB.01. The sneaker is currently in limited testing phases, and the company has not announced specific plans for mass production or retail availability. Additionally, details about the cost, durability over time, and potential customization options for consumers remain under development.

Key Questions
What makes the BB.01 different from traditional basketball shoes?
The BB.01 is fully produced through 3D printing, allowing for a more customized fit, lighter weight, and complex design features not possible with conventional manufacturing.
When will the BB.01 be available to the general public?
adidas has not announced a specific release date. The sneaker is currently in limited testing, with broader availability likely in the future depending on feedback and production capacity.
How does 3D printing impact sustainability in footwear manufacturing?
3D printing reduces material waste and allows for on-demand production, which can lower environmental impact compared to traditional mass manufacturing methods.
Will other brands follow adidas’s lead with 3D-printed sneakers?
Several competitors are exploring additive manufacturing, but adidas’s recent launch positions it as a leader in full-structure 3D-printed sports footwear. Industry trends suggest more brands may adopt similar technologies soon.
